How to Get Morel in Stardew Valley

Morel is a small, brown plant with holes that give it its distinct mushroom appearance. This item can only be found in the Spring season, either through foraging or through the Cave on your farm. With foraging, most items can just be found through searching any open area in the game, like the Bus Stop or Train Platform. However, specifically with Morel, you'll only be able to find this within the Secret Woods.

This area is just behind the Wizard's Tower in Cindersap Forest, and is blocked by a large log if you haven't unlocked it yet. To get back here, all you'll need to do is upgrade your Axe to Steel or higher, and you'll be able to break through it. Once inside the woods, they'll can be found within the whole area, as shown in the third image above.

Another way you can get Morel is through the small Cave located on your farm. However, this is only available to you if you chose the Mushroom option rather than Fruit, otherwise you'll only have access to Morel through the Secret Woods. Within the Cave, there will be small boxes set up here that will grow random mushrooms for you. There's a chance for Morel to appear, so make sure to check back often.

How to Use Morel in Stardew Valley

The best uses for Morel are for completing the Community Center Bundles, and using it to create both Fried Mushrooms and Life Elixirs. Fried Mushrooms will require one Common Mushroom, one Morel, and one Oil, and can increase your energy by 135, and health by 60. It will also give you a +2 Attack buff, making it useful for when you're adventuring through difficult dungeons like Skull Cavern.

Life Elixir can be made using one Red Mushroom, one Purple Mushroom, one Morel, and one Chanterelle. Essentially, you'll need to get every mushroom to make this, and it's great to have it on your mining trips since it will restore your health to full. The recipe should be unlocked for you once you have reached Level 2 in Combat.
